People start to hit the dance floor as country-rocker Chris Higbee proves that “Fiddles Rock” at the 29th Annual Strimbu Memorial Fund BBQ, held Wednesday, May 2, at Yankee Lake Ballroom. More than 1,500 people attended and contributed more than $200,000 to the Strimbu Memorial Fund. One of the highlights was the awarding of scholarships – based on leadership qualities and self-reliance – to 13 high school seniors from schools in Trumbull and Mercer Counties. Nicholas Varga of Brookfield High School was named one of a dozen students to earn $2,000. Jennifer Breskovich of Badger High School received the top award, $10,000.
